To explore inside the two historic houses, visitors are strongly encouraged to purchase tickets in advance. We cannot guarantee ticket availability for “walk-ins”. 

Visitors have two options for exploring the houses: a guided tour (available daily) or general admission (available select weekend afternoons).

Please note there are 2 TICKET TYPES:

Guided Admission – Available daily – Knowledgeable guides lead you through the Homestead and The Evergreens, sharing Dickinson’s journey as a poet.

General Admission – Available select weekend dates – Visitors explore historic rooms at their own pace, Museum guides in each room are available to discuss the significance of the space and answer questions.
